The Evolution of Cannabis Retail in Canada
Legalized in October 2018, Canada’s cannabis market has experienced rapid growth, with retail revenue projected to surpass billions of dollars annually by 2025 (Source: Health Canada). This growth is accompanied by heightened consumer demand for accessibility and personalization, which traditional brick-and-mortar stores alone struggle to satisfy amidst competitive pressures.

The Role of Mobile Apps in Industry Leadership
One of the most transformative digital tools has been the emergence of dedicated mobile applications tailored for cannabis retail. These apps serve as vital touchpoints for customer engagement, offering features such as loyalty programs, educational resources, personalized product recommendations, and streamlined online ordering, all positioned at the consumer’s fingertips.
